With Odisha gaining national and international recognition in the mining sector, the state is poised to become a key player in India’s economic growth. Tapan Kumar Chand, former CMD of NALCO and an eminent industry expert, emphasized the sector’s potential, saying, “Mining could be Odisha’s gateway to a prosperous future. With rising global demand for minerals and raw materials, the state is witnessing an unprecedented influx of investments from both global corporations and domestic enterprises.”
His statement sets the tone for the much-awaited 3rd Odisha Mining and Infrastructure International Expo, scheduled to be held from March 6th-9th, 2025, at Baramunda Ground, Bhubaneswar. As India’s largest exhibition of its kind, the event will bring together top players from the mining, construction, and infrastructure industries, facilitating discussions on innovation, collaboration, and business opportunities.
The four-day expo is organized by Futurex Trade Fair and Events Pvt. Ltd., with support from industry stakeholders such as the PHD Chamber of Commerce and Industry, Skill Council of Mining Sector, and co-organized by the Odisha Assembly of Small and Medium Enterprises (OASME). In addition, HELP, INDI TREE, and Anveshi Foundation have partnered as NGO and Knowledge Partners, respectively.

The expo will showcase cutting-edge mining machinery, technological innovations, and solutions tailored to the evolving needs of the mining and infrastructure sectors. With participation from over 250 companies, attendees can witness the latest advancements defining the industry’s future. Prominent exhibitors include SANY, Schwing Stetter, Thyssenkrupp Industries, KYB Combat, Torsa Crusher, Hailstone, MB Crusher, Equipage, Ocean Conveyors, Saksham Casting, Trishul Tread, Tata Hitachi, Deepak Fertilizers, Gnu Steel Casting, ARB Bearings, and Organotech Equipments.
This year’s event is set to be bigger and more impactful, featuring more than 10 international delegations, 300+ global companies, 7,000+ registrations, and 35+ eminent speakers. The expo will span a massive 500,000 sq. ft. exhibition area, making it India’s largest mining equipment and technology showcase.
A two-day conclave will focus on sustainability, inclusivity, innovation, and equipment applications. Building on the massive success of its previous edition, the 3rd Odisha Mining and Infrastructure International Expo is expected to outperform its predecessor, which recorded a ₹1,000 crore business volume. This year, the projected business volume is set to triple to ₹3,000 crore, driven by the rising demand for mining and infrastructure solutions. The expo is also expected to expand by 25 per cent in scale, attracting a larger number of participants, exhibitors, and industry stakeholders.
With over 25,000 business visitors anticipated, including industry leaders, government representatives, policymakers, and decision-makers, the event is poised to drive innovation, technology adoption, and economic expansion in India’s mining sector.
